“Transforming Spaces: Discovering the Perfect Shop Interior Designer Near You”

Introduction:

Creating an inviting and aesthetically pleasing environment is crucial for the success of any retail business. Whether you’re starting a new venture or looking to refresh the interior of your existing shop, the expertise of a skilled interior designer can make a significant difference. In this blog post, we’ll explore the journey of finding a shop interior designer near you and the impact they can have on your retail space.

  1. The Power of Shop Interior Design:The interior of a shop is more than just walls and shelves; it’s an immersive experience that influences customer perception and behavior. A well-designed space not only reflects the brand but also enhances the overall shopping experience, making it memorable for customers.
  2. Defining Your Design Vision:Before embarking on the search for a shop interior designer, it’s crucial to have a clear vision for your space. Consider the ambiance you want to create, the target audience you’re catering to, and any specific elements that align with your brand identity.
  3. Conducting a Local Search:Start your journey by exploring local interior designers specializing in retail spaces. Use online search engines, business directories, and social media platforms to discover professionals near you. Look for designers whose portfolios resonate with your vision and align with your style preferences.
  4. Virtual Window Shopping:Social media platforms like Instagram and Pinterest are treasure troves of design inspiration. Many interior designers showcase their work on these platforms, allowing you to virtually window shop and get a feel for their design aesthetics.
  5. Gathering Recommendations:Word of mouth can be a powerful tool in your search for the right interior designer. Ask friends, family, or fellow business owners for recommendations. Personal experiences can provide valuable insights into a designer’s professionalism, creativity, and ability to meet client expectations.
  6. Exploring Professional Networks:Check with local design associations or organizations like the American Society of Interior Designers (ASID). These networks often have directories of qualified professionals, making it easier to find designers with the right credentials for your project.
  7. Attending Design Events and Expos:Keep an eye out for local design events or expos where you can meet designers face-to-face. These events provide an opportunity to see their work up close, ask questions, and assess their suitability for your project.
